stu·pid  /ˈstupəd/

noun

1. a person who is not very bright; "The economy, stupid!"

synset: stupid, stupid_person, stupe, dullard, dolt, pudding_head, pudden-head, poor_fish, pillock

adj

1. lacking or marked by lack of intellectual acuity

synset: stupid

antonym: smart

2. in a state of mental numbness especially as resulting from shock; "he had a dazed expression on his face"; "lay semiconscious, stunned (or stupefied) by the blow"; "was stupid from fatigue"

synset: dazed, stunned, stupefied, stupid

3. lacking intelligence; "a dull job with lazy and unintelligent co-workers"

synset: unintelligent, stupid

antonym: intelligent
